Understanding Cup Materials

A comprehensive guide to choosing the right cup material for your business, balancing performance, sustainability, and cost.

Selecting the right cup material isn’t just about aesthetics or upfront cost—it directly impacts customer experience, operational efficiency, and your brand’s environmental footprint. Paper Cups: The Industry Standard

Paper cups remain the most widely used option for hot beverages. They’re lightweight, printable, and generally affordable. However, not all paper cups are created equal.

Pro Tip: If sustainability is a priority, switch to fiber-based or PLA-lined paper cups. They perform identically to traditional PE cups while aligning with modern waste-stream requirements.

Bioplastics: PLA & Beyond

Polylactic Acid (PLA) is derived from renewable resources like corn starch or sugarcane. It mimics the look and feel of traditional plastic but breaks down in industrial composting facilities.

Compostable & Biodegradable Options

“Compostable” means the material can break down into natural elements under specific conditions within a set timeframe. Look for certifications like BPI (USA), OK Compost (EU), or AS 5810 (Australia).

Common compostable materials include bagasse (sugarcane fiber), bamboo pulp, and molded fiber. These are ideal for hot soups, salads, and eco-conscious brands aiming for zero-waste operations.

Material Comparison at a Glance

Material Best Use Temp Range End-of-Life Relative Cost
PE Paper Cup Hot Coffee/Tea Up to 90°C Landfill (mostly) $
PLA-Lined Paper Hot/Cold Beverages Up to 70°C Industrial Compost $$
PET Plastic Cold Drinks/Smoothies 0°C to 60°C Recyclable (#1) $$
PP Plastic Hot/Cold, Reusable -20°C to 140°C Recyclable (#5) $$
Molded Fiber/Bagasse Soup/Salad/Bowls Up to 120°C Home/Commercial Compost $$$

How to Choose the Right Material

  1. Match temperature & viscosity: Hot liquids need insulation and waterproofing. Thick beverages (smoothies) benefit from rigid, leak-proof designs.
  2. Check local waste infrastructure: If your area lacks industrial composting, PLA or bagasse may end up in landfills anyway. Recyclable PET or fiber-backed paper might be more practical.
  3. Align with brand values: Eco-conscious customers notice and reward sustainable packaging. Transparent sourcing and clear labeling build trust.
  4. Test before scaling: Order samples, run heat/leak tests, and gather staff/customer feedback before committing to bulk orders.

Frequently Asked Questions

Are PLA cups safe for hot drinks?
PLA softens around 52°C (125°F). For hot beverages, we recommend PLA-lined paper cups with thermal barriers or traditional fiber-backed paper cups instead.
What’s the difference between biodegradable and compostable?
Biodegradable means it breaks down naturally over time (no set timeline). Compostable means it meets specific certification standards for breaking down into nutrient-rich soil within months under controlled conditions.
